Kitchen tile repair services involve fixing damaged, cracked, or broken tiles to restore the appearance and functionality of a kitchen space. Over time, tiles can become chipped, loose, or cracked due to everyday use, impacts, or shifting surfaces. Skilled service providers can remove and replace damaged tiles, reapply grout, and ensure that the repaired area blends seamlessly with the surrounding tiles. This process helps maintain the kitchen’s aesthetic appeal while preventing further issues that can arise from compromised tile surfaces.

These services are particularly helpful for addressing common problems such as cracked tiles, loose tiles, or grout deterioration that can lead to water leaks or mold growth. When tiles become loose or cracked, they can create uneven surfaces that pose tripping hazards or make cleaning more difficult. Repairing these issues promptly can prevent more extensive damage, such as water seeping underneath tiles or causing underlying surfaces to rot. Professional tile repair ensures that the kitchen remains safe, functional, and visually appealing.

The overview below groups typical Kitchen Tile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Marion,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or tile repairs or crack fixes in kitchens range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and tile type. Fewer projects require higher budgets unless additional work is involved.

Surface Regrouting - Regrouting existing tiles generally costs between $300 and $800 for most kitchens. This service is common for maintaining appearance and sealing, with many projects staying within this range, while larger or more detailed jobs can be more expensive.

Partial Tile Replacement - Replacing a section of damaged tiles typically costs $400 to $1,200, depending on the size of the area and tile complexity. Many local contractors handle these projects in the middle of this range, with larger jobs reaching higher costs.

Full Kitchen Tile Replacement - Complete removal and installation of new tiles can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more for larger kitchens. While most projects fall into the lower to middle parts of this spectrum, extensive or high-end tile choices can push costs higher.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of kitchen tile repairs do local contractors handle? Local service providers can address issues such as cracked or chipped tiles, grout damage, loose tiles, and surface cracks to restore the appearance and functionality of kitchen tile surfaces.

Can kitchen tile be repaired without replacing the entire area? Yes, many repairs involve patching, regrouting, or replacing individual tiles, allowing for effective restoration without the need for complete removal or replacement.

What signs indicate that kitchen tiles need professional repair? Visible cracks, loose tiles, water damage, or grout deterioration are common signs that a professional repair may be necessary to prevent further issues.

Are there different repair options depending on the type of tile? Yes, repair methods can vary based on tile material, such as ceramic, porcelain, or natural stone, with specialists able to recommend appropriate solutions for each.
